/dashboard

:santa: A dashboard of stats for 24 Pull Requests

Primary LanguageJavaScriptGNU Affero General Public License v3.0AGPL-3.0

24 Pull Requests Dashboard

Giving back little gifts of code

24 Pull Requests is a yearly initiative to encourage developers around the world to send a pull request every day in December up to Christmas.

This is the dashboard that helps us keep track of what's happening! You can help us build it too.

The dashboard is built on Dashing

Development

Source hosted here at GitHub. Report issues/feature requests on GitHub Issues. Follow us on Twitter @24pullrequests. We also hangout on Gitter.

Installation

Fork the repository and then clone it locally.

bundle install from within the dashing folder.

To start the server, run bundle exec dashing start and then view the awesome at localhost:3030

Contributing

  • Make your feature addition or bug fix.
  • Add tests for it. This is important so I don't break it in a future version unintentionally.
  • Send a pull request. Bonus points for topic branches.

Gotchas

If you receive the error Unable to activate pry-byebug-1.3.2 whilst bundle installing then try running gem update pry and then bundle install again.

Copyright

Copyright (c) 2016 Andrew Nesbitt.